This article introduces a journalistic intervention into routinized political 'pseudo-events' that can lull reporters and citizens into stultified complacency about public affairs while facilitating highly disciplined politicians' cynical messaging. The intervention draws on non-representational theory, a style of research that aims to disrupt automatic routines and encourage people to recognize possibilities for change from moment to moment. The article details the author's coverage of a routine political rally from a perspective untethered to normalized journalistic or political cues of importance, to generate affective and possibly unpredictable responses to the content.
